Summary

Molly and Jason react to a letter they received from Affirm after yesterday’s episode. (1:59) Then, Molly and Jason discuss Marco Rubio’s bipartisan legislation to ban TikTok (35:46), And finally, we cap off season 4 of The Next Unicorns with Co-Founder and CEO of Pearpop Cole Mason (59:28)
